The Mayas called chocolate “food of the gods,” and most people agree. No matter whether it's dark, milk, or white; has hints of vanilla or licorice; or is laced with liquor: chocolate is simply irresistible. This lavishly illustrated cookbook, from the world-renowned Academia Barilla, celebrates chocolate with 50 scrumptious recipes—including such delights as Shortbread Cookies with Cocoa Beans, Profiteroles, Viennese cake, Zuppa Inglese, and assorted truffles. This is pure chocolate bliss!
